BeyWarriors: BeyRaiderz is a Japanese-Canadian anime spinoff of the Beyblade franchise produced by SynergySP and Nelvana. The series debuted in January 2014 and ran for 13 episodes. It features the character of BeyWheelz: Powered by Beyblade in a new setting.

About

BeyWarriors: BeyRaiderz is the second in a trio of Beyblade spinoffs produced for the western market. To date, it has yet to be released in Japan. Rather than being derived from Nelvana's English dub, it's based on the Japanese script.

The only indication a Japanese version exists comes from the Italian dub of the series with the Italian dub featuring the opening and closing credits of the anime series with a Japanese cast list.[1]

Availability

The Japanese version of the series is very scarce to find online, though, on February 7th, 2018, all episodes of the Japanese version were uploaded to Bilibili.
